Obesity Rates Continue to Increase According to a report by Trust for America’s Health (TFAH) in September 2006, adult obesity rates continued to rise in 31 states over the past year. In national rankings, Mississippi was the heaviest state with an obesity rate of 29.5%, followed by Alabama and West Virginia. Colorado was the least heavy state with a rate of 16.9%. Regionally, the South was home to nine out of the 10 states with the highest obesity rates. The South is also home to nine of the 10 states with the highest rates of diabetes and hypertension. “The bad news is that not enough progress has been made in the past year, and America’s obesity epidemic continues to get worse,” said Jeff Levi, executive director of TFAH. “Quick fixes and limited government programs failed to stem the tide. The ‘fad diet’ approach does not work for individuals, and it’s not going to work for our nation’s obesity crisis either.
